Which of the following is an example of a wealth tax?
Sergeeva-Olga [200]
one of an example of a wealth tax is an estate tax

Wealth tax is a levy on the total value of personal assets ( the amount will be bigger the more personal asset's value you have)

Example of wealth tax : Estate tax, automobile tax, etc

Digital technology provided an improvement that freed designers from the limitations of __________. proportional type opentype t
Goryan [66]

With the advancement of digital technology, designers were liberated from the constraints of monospaced type.

<h3>Define monospaced typeface.</h3>

When using a monospaced typeface, the amount of horizontal space occupied by each letter and character is the same. The terms fixed-pitch, fixed-width, and non-proportional fonts are also used to describe it. Letters and space, however, are all the same width in fonts with variable widths.

<h3>What monospaced Windows typefaces are there?</h3>

Since Windows Vista, Consolas has been the preferred contemporary monospace typeface in Windows. Due to legacy compatibility issues, web browsers and the Command Prompt still use the much older Courier New as their default font. For many years, Consolas has been the default typeface in Visual Studio (VS) and Visual Studio Code.
